Essential Composting Toilet Maintenance: What You Need to Know

Thinking about a composting toilet or already have one? That’s great! They’re an eco-friendly and water-saving option for many situations. But like anything, they need a little care to keep them running smoothly and odor-free. So, what’s involved in essential composting toilet maintenance? Essentially, it boils down to understanding how they work, keeping the right balance of materials, and performing regular cleanings and checks. Let’s break it down.

Before we dive into maintenance, it’s handy to have a basic grasp of what’s happening inside that container. Composting toilets aren’t just fancy outhouses; they are designed to actively break down human waste using natural processes. The key players here are microbes – tiny organisms like bacteria and fungi – that do the heavy lifting of decomposition.

The Role of Microbes

These little guys are the superheroes of your composting toilet. They feast on the organic matter (that’s your waste and added bulking material) and, in the process, transform it into a nutrient-rich compost. This decomposition is what reduces volume and eliminates odors. Without them, you’d just have… well, waste.

Aerobic vs. Anaerobic Decomposition

Most composting toilets aim for aerobic decomposition. This means the microbes need oxygen to do their job efficiently. This is why ventilation and adding airy bulking material are so crucial. Anaerobic decomposition, on the other hand, happens without oxygen. It’s often slower and can produce more unpleasant smells. So, keeping things aerated is a big part of keeping your toilet happy and your space smelling fresh.

Bulking Material: The Unsung Hero

You’ll quickly become familiar with “bulking material.” This isn’t just for show; it’s vital. Its main jobs are:

  • Absorbing moisture: Excess moisture can lead to anaerobic conditions and odors.
  • Providing carbon: This is the food source for our microbe friends.
  • Adding air (aeration): Its porous structure allows oxygen to circulate.
  • Covering waste: This helps to seal in odors and creates a more pleasant user experience.

Common bulking materials include peat moss, coconut coir, sawdust, and wood shavings. The type and amount will depend on your specific toilet model.

Regular Cleaning: Keeping Things Tidy and Hygienic

While composting toilets are designed to handle waste, regular cleaning is still important for hygiene, preventing build-up, and ensuring everything works as it should. It’s not as daunting as it might sound at first.

Daily/After Each Use Routines

This is the simplest but most effective maintenance you can do.

  • Add Bulking Material: After each time you use the toilet (both liquid and solid waste), add a generous scoop of your chosen bulking material. This is your primary defense against odors and helps kickstart the decomposition. Don’t be shy with it!
  • Cover the Solids: Make sure the solids are well covered with the bulking material. This is key to preventing smells from escaping.
  • Wipe Down: Give the seat and rim a quick wipe with a damp cloth if needed. For a more thorough clean, many people use a diluted vinegar solution or a mild, natural cleaner. Avoid harsh chemicals, as they can harm the beneficial microbes in the compost.

Weekly/Bi-Weekly Checks

Depending on usage, a slightly more involved check might be needed.

  • Check the Compost Level: See how much the compost is accumulating. If it’s getting close to the top, it might be time to think about emptying.
  • Inspect Ventilation: Ensure the vent fan (if your model has one) is running and the vent pipe is clear. Blockages here can lead to smells inside.
  • Assess Moisture Level: Is the compost too wet or too dry? You can usually tell by its appearance. Too wet might look sludgy, while too dry will be powdery and dusty. Adjust your bulking material or ventilation accordingly.

Deep Cleaning: When and How

A deep clean is usually less frequent, perhaps a few times a year or when emptying the toilet. This is where you get into the nitty-gritty.

  • Emptying the Collection Chamber: This is the most significant maintenance task. How often depends on the size of your toilet and how many people are using it. Follow your manufacturer’s instructions carefully.
  • Scraping and Wiping: Once empty, you might need to scrape down the sides of the collection chamber to remove any sticky residue. Use warm water and a mild, biodegradable cleaner. Rinse thoroughly.
  • Sanitizing (Optional): For a deeper sanitization, a diluted bleach solution or a specialized composting toilet cleaner can be used on the chamber walls and seat. However, be sure to rinse extremely well afterwards, as any chemical residue can harm future composting activity. Often, good old warm water and elbow grease are sufficient.

Managing Moisture: The Key to Odor Control

Moisture management is probably the single most critical factor in preventing odors and ensuring efficient composting. Too much or too little can cause problems.

Why Moisture Matters

Think of compost as a living organism. It needs the right level of hydration to thrive.

  • Too Wet: Leads to anaerobic conditions, which means smelly decomposition. Waterlogged compost doesn’t allow air to circulate, and the wrong types of microbes take over.
  • Too Dry: Slows down or stops decomposition altogether. The microbes need moisture to survive and work.

How to Adjust Moisture Levels

  • Adding Bulking Material: This is your primary tool. If it’s too wet, add more dry bulking material. This will absorb the excess liquid. If it’s too dry, you might need to add a little water, but this is less common. Sometimes, a slightly “wetter” waste event can be balanced with extra bulking material for the next few uses.
  • Ventilation: Good ventilation helps to draw moisture out of the composting chamber, especially if it’s a particularly humid environment or if you’ve had a few wetter occasions.
  • Urine Diversion: Many modern composting toilets have a urine diversion system. This is a game-changer for moisture management. By separating liquid urine from solid waste, you significantly reduce the overall moisture content that needs to be managed within the solid waste chamber. This makes both composting and emptying much easier. If your toilet doesn’t have this feature, consider if it’s something you could adapt or if your next toilet might.

Ventilation: The Airflow is Crucial

You can’t have good composting without good airflow. Ventilation is what keeps your composting toilet smelling fresh and working efficiently.

The Importance of Airflow

Remember aerobic decomposition? That requires oxygen.

  • Odor Prevention: A properly functioning vent fan creates negative pressure, drawing any potential odors out of the toilet and away from your living space.
  • Aeration: Air circulation within the compost itself allows aerobic microbes to thrive.
  • Moisture Removal: As mentioned, ventilation helps to dry out the compost, preventing it from becoming too wet.

Types of Ventilation Systems

  • Passive Vents: These rely on natural convection and wind. They are simpler but can be less effective, especially in still or humid conditions.
  • Active Vents (Fan-Assisted): Most modern composting toilets use an electric fan, usually powered by a small solar panel or battery. This fan actively draws air through the composting chamber and expels it outside via a vent pipe. This is generally the most effective and recommended system.

Troubleshooting Ventilation Issues

  • Fan Not Running: Check the power source (battery, solar panel, connection). Is it properly plugged in? Is there any debris obstructing the fan blades?
  • Vent Pipe Blockages: Leaves, snow, bird nests, or even hardened compost can block the vent pipe. Visually inspect the exterior vent outlet and clear any obstructions.
  • Lingering Odors: If you’re still experiencing odors despite the fan running, the vent pipe might not be long enough, or it might be routed incorrectly, allowing wind to blow back down. Consulting your toilet’s manual or the manufacturer for specific venting guidelines is a good idea.

Eventually, your composting toilet will fill up. How often you need to empty it depends on the size of the unit and how many people are using it. This is the final step in the composting process, both for the toilet and for the material.

When to Empty

There’s no strict rule, as it varies greatly.

  • Manual Indicators: Many toilets have a visual indicator or a chamber that fills up. When it reaches a certain level (usually around two-thirds to three-quarters full is a good target for effective composting), it’s time to think about emptying.
  • Usage Frequency: A toilet in a frequently used full-time residence will need emptying much more often than one on an occasional-use cabin.
  • Manufacturer Recommendations: Always consult your toilet’s specific manual for emptying guidelines.

The Emptying Process

This is where careful adherence to your toilet’s design is key.

  • Follow Instructions: Each model is designed differently. Some have removable buckets, others have a larger chamber that needs to be accessed. Always refer to your manual for the correct procedure.
  • Wear Gloves and a Mask: While the goal is a finished compost, you’ll be dealing with material that’s still in the process of decomposing. It’s good practice to use gloves and a mask, especially during the initial stages of emptying.
  • Consider the Location: Plan where you’re going to empty the material. You’ll need a dedicated spot.

What to Do with the Finished Compost

Once the contents are removed from the toilet, they are not typically considered “finished” compost ready for immediate use on food gardens in many jurisdictions. They are often still considered “primary compost” and need further curing.

  • Further Curing: The material removed from the toilet needs to continue composting. This means placing it in a separate composting bin or pile and allowing it to break down further for several months (often 6 months to 2 years, depending on conditions).
  • Location for Curing: Choose a well-ventilated location away from water sources. A dedicated compost bin or a well-managed pile is ideal.
  • Regulations and Best Practices: It’s crucial to be aware of local regulations regarding the disposal and use of humanure compost. In many areas, it’s not permissible to use raw or primary compost on food crops intended for human consumption due to potential pathogens. Guidelines often recommend using finished compost on ornamental plants, trees, or in areas where direct contact with food is unlikely. Always research and follow local health and environmental guidelines.
  • Checking for Completion: Finished compost will be dark brown, crumbly, and earthy-smelling. You shouldn’t be able to recognize any of the original waste material.

Troubleshooting Common Issues: Keeping Your Toilet Operating Smoothly

Even with the best maintenance, you might encounter a few hiccups. Here’s how to tackle some common problems.

Dealing with Odors

This is often the biggest concern for composting toilet users.

  • Too Wet: Add more bulking material. Ensure good airflow. If you have urine diversion, check that it’s working correctly.
  • Too Dry: Not enough moisture for microbes. Add a little water to the compost (carefully!) and ensure you’re adding enough cover material.
  • Poor Ventilation: Check the fan, vent pipe, and connections. Ensure the fan is running.
  • Insufficient Bulking Material: Make sure you’re adding enough after each use. This is the most common and easiest fix.
  • Improper Emptying/Curing: If odors persist even after emptying, the material might not have been allowed to cure properly before disposal or there might be an issue with the toilet’s design or setup.

Issues with Solids Not Breaking Down

If you find solids aren’t decomposing significantly, it usually points to a lack of the right conditions.

  • Lack of Moisture: As mentioned, microbes need moisture.
  • Lack of Carbon (Bulking Material): If there isn’t enough bulking material, the microbes won’t have enough food.
  • Poor Aeration: A clogged vent or lack of airflow will stifle aerobic decomposition.
  • Temperature: Composting happens best in moderate temperatures. Extreme cold or heat can slow things down. While you can’t control the weather, the insulation of your toilet and the composting process itself can help regulate temperature to some extent.

Problems with Urine Diversion (If Applicable)

If you have a urine-diverting toilet and it’s not functioning properly, it can lead to clogs or simply not diverting.

  • Blockages in the Diverter: Small particles or residue can sometimes cause blockages. Carefully inspect the urine diversion channel and gently clear any obstructions.
  • Incorrect Installation/Adjustment: Ensure the diverter is properly installed and angled according to the manufacturer’s instructions. Sometimes a slight adjustment can make all the difference.
  • Splash Guard Issues: If the splash guard isn’t positioned correctly, it might not effectively guide urine into the diversion channel.

FAQs

What is a composting toilet?

A composting toilet is a type of toilet that uses the natural process of decomposition to break down waste into compost. It is a waterless and environmentally friendly alternative to traditional flush toilets.

How does a composting toilet work?

Composting toilets use a combination of organic material, such as sawdust or peat moss, to cover waste after each use. The waste is then broken down by microorganisms and turned into compost through the process of decomposition.

What maintenance is required for a composting toilet?

Regular maintenance of a composting toilet includes adding organic material to cover waste, monitoring the composting process, and emptying the finished compost as needed. It is also important to keep the ventilation system and any mechanical components in good working order.

How often does a composting toilet need to be emptied?

The frequency of emptying a composting toilet depends on factors such as the size of the unit, the number of users, and the ambient temperature. In general, smaller composting toilets may need to be emptied every few weeks, while larger units can go several months between emptying.

Are there any special considerations for using a composting toilet?

Users of composting toilets should be mindful of what can and cannot be added to the unit. Only organic materials, such as human waste and toilet paper, should be composted. It is important to avoid adding chemicals, plastics, or other non-biodegradable items to the composting toilet.
